Atlantic Shrike retrofit achieves 11% fuel and emissions savings

Fuel savings of around 10-15% can be expected from battery retrofits like that on Atlantic Shrike (Source: Vard)

Atlantic Towing Limited has reported significant efficiency gains following the retrofit of its platform supply vessel Atlantic Shrike with Vard Electro’s SeaQ Energy Storage System. The vessel has achieved an 11% reduction in fuel use across all operations, with 362 tonnes of CO₂ savings recorded during 2024.

The 85.6m-long diesel-electric PSV was built in 2017 and operates primarily on the Grand Banks off Newfoundland and Labrador. The battery retrofit was developed to cut fuel consumption, reduce greenhouse gas emissions and improve onboard conditions by compensating for rapid fluctuations in power demand.

Vard Electro acted as equipment supplier and system integrator, delivering the installation during planned docking periods to avoid disruption. Its local Canadian team led the project, which included integration with existing automation and propulsion systems. Crew training was provided to optimise the operation of the new system.

In addition to reducing fuel use, the retrofit has lowered noise and vibration on board, improved crew comfort, and cut engine running hours. The company said this should extend maintenance intervals and improve working conditions in the engine room.

The project follows growing industry interest in hybrid and battery-assisted offshore vessels, with owners seeking both compliance with emissions regulations and operational cost savings.
